(self["webpackChunkapp"]=self["webpackChunkapp"]||[]).push([[4370],{10064:function(e,t,a){var i=a(70492);a(42980),a(5249),a(28401),a(18958);var n=a(34804),o=a(80685),r=a(31293),l=a(87949),s=a(75324);i.registerLayout(n),i.registerVisual(o),i.registerProcessor(i.PRIORITY.PROCESSOR.STATISTIC,r),i.registerPreprocessor(l),s("map",[{type:"mapToggleSelect",event:"mapselectchanged",method:"toggleSelected"},{type:"mapSelect",event:"mapselected",method:"select"},{type:"mapUnSelect",event:"mapunselected",method:"unSelect"}])},42980:function(e,t,a){var i=a(33051),n=a(23263),o=a(93321),r=a(78988),l=r.encodeHTML,s=r.addCommas,c=a(1501),p=a(68540),h=p.retrieveRawAttr,u=a(11194),g=a(61772),d=g.makeSeriesEncodeForNameBased,m=o.extend({type:"series.map",dependencies:["geo"],layoutMode:"box",needsDrawMap:!1,seriesGroup:[],getInitialData:function(e){for(var t=n(this,{coordDimensions:["value"],encodeDefaulter:i.curry(d,this)}),a=t.mapDimension("value"),o=i.createHashMap(),r=[],l=[],s=0,c=t.count();s"+l(i+" : "+a)},getTooltipPosition:function(e){if(null!=e){var t=this.getData().getName(e),a=this.coordinateSystem,i=a.getRegion(t);return i&&a.dataToPoint(i.center)}},setZoom:function(e){this.option.zoom=e},setCenter:function(e){this.option.center=e},defaultOption:{zlevel:0,z:2,coordinateSystem:"geo",map:"",left:"center",top:"center",aspectScale:.75,showLegendSymbol:!0,dataRangeHoverLink:!0,boundingCoords:null,center:null,zoom:1,scaleLimit:null,label:{show:!1,color:"#000"},itemStyle:{borderWidth:.5,borderColor:"#444",areaColor:"#eee"},emphasis:{label:{show:!0,color:"rgb(100,0,0)"},itemStyle:{areaColor:"rgba(255,215,0,0.8)"}},nameProperty:"name"}});i.mixin(m,c);var v=m;e.exports=v},5249:function(e,t,a){var i=a(70492),n=a(33051),o=a(51177),r=a(44121),l="__seriesMapHighDown",s="__seriesMapCallKey",c=i.extendChartView({type:"map",render:function(e,t,a,i){if(!i||"mapToggleSelect"!==i.type||i.from!==this.uid){var n=this.group;if(n.removeAll(),!e.getHostGeoModel()){if(i&&"geoRoam"===i.type&&"series"===i.componentType&&i.seriesId===e.id){o=this._mapDraw;o&&n.add(o.group)}else if(e.needsDrawMap){var o=this._mapDraw||new r(a,!0);n.add(o.group),o.draw(e,t,a,this,i),this._mapDraw=o}else this._mapDraw&&this._mapDraw.remove(),this._mapDraw=null;e.get("showLegendSymbol")&&t.getComponent("legend")&&this._renderSymbols(e,t,a)}}},remove:function(){this._mapDraw&&this._mapDraw.remove(),this._mapDraw=null,this.group.removeAll()},dispose:function(){this._mapDraw&&this._mapDraw.remove(),this._mapDraw=null},_renderSymbols:function(e,t,a){var i=e.originalData,r=this.group;i.each(i.mapDimension("value"),(function(t,a){if(!isNaN(t)){var c=i.getItemLayout(a);if(c&&c.point){var u=c.point,g=c.offset,d=new o.Circle({style:{fill:e.getData().getVisual("color")},shape:{cx:u[0]+9*g,cy:u[1],r:3},silent:!0,z2:8+(g?0:o.Z2_EMPHASIS_LIFT+1)});if(!g){var m=e.mainSeries.getData(),v=i.getName(a),f=m.indexOfName(v),y=i.getItemModel(a),S=y.getModel("label"),w=y.getModel("emphasis.label"),I=m.getItemGraphicEl(f),x=n.retrieve2(e.getFormattedLabel(f,"normal"),v),D=n.retrieve2(e.getFormattedLabel(f,"emphasis"),x),M=I[l],b=Math.random();if(!M){M=I[l]={};var _=n.curry(p,!0),L=n.curry(p,!1);I.on("mouseover",_).on("mouseout",L).on("emphasis",_).on("normal",L)}I[s]=b,n.extend(M,{recordVersion:b,circle:d,labelModel:S,hoverLabelModel:w,emphasisText:D,normalText:x}),h(M,!1)}r.add(d)}}}))}});function p(e){var t=this[l];t&&t.recordVersion===this[s]&&h(t,e)}function h(e,t){var a=e.circle,i=e.labelModel,n=e.hoverLabelModel,r=e.emphasisText,l=e.normalText;t?(a.style.extendFrom(o.setTextStyle({},n,{text:n.get("show")?r:null},{isRectText:!0,useInsideStyle:!1},!0)),a.__mapOriginalZ2=a.z2,a.z2+=o.Z2_EMPHASIS_LIFT):(o.setTextStyle(a.style,i,{text:i.get("show")?l:null,textPosition:i.getShallow("position")||"bottom"},{isRectText:!0,useInsideStyle:!1}),a.dirty(!1),null!=a.__mapOriginalZ2&&(a.z2=a.__mapOriginalZ2,a.__mapOriginalZ2=null))}e.exports=c},87949:function(e,t,a){var i=a(33051);function n(e){var t=[];i.each(e.series,(function(e){e&&"map"===e.type&&(t.push(e),e.map=e.map||e.mapType,i.defaults(e,e.mapLocation))}))}e.exports=n},31293:function(e,t,a){var i=a(33051);function n(e,t){var a={};return i.each(e,(function(e){e.each(e.mapDimension("value"),(function(t,i){var n="ec-"+e.getName(i);a[n]=a[n]||[],isNaN(t)||a[n].push(t)}))})),e[0].map(e[0].mapDimension("value"),(function(i,n){for(var o,r="ec-"+e[0].getName(n),l=0,s=1/0,c=-1/0,p=a[r].length,h=0;h0&&(h?"scale"!==u:"transition"!==g)){for(var v=o.getItemLayout(0),f=1;isNaN(v.startAngle)&&f=i.r0}}}),h=p;e.exports=h}}]); //# sourceMappingURL=chunk-vendors-b160bec6.10f573ea.js.map